Quick heads-up on Pinwheel UI versioning: we cut a minor release every sprint, and anything touching component props needs a changeset file in the PR. No changeset, no merge — the bot will nag you. Majors are rare and go through the design council first. The full policy, with examples of what counts as breaking, lives on the internal page below.

wiki page, bahip-yahip: https://grafana.qirvanlabs.corp/browse/display/projects/cc3a1b9dbfc9

BRIEFING — Leadership Review

Heads of department: this briefing concerns the possible acquisition of Telmore Analytics by our Kestrel division. Diligence to date shows sound financials, a defensible client base in the Varrow region, and manageable integration risk, though their licensing model requires careful review. Valuation discussions remain preliminary and sensitive. Please restrict circulation to this group until the board has considered the matter. The confidential note below details the intended structure and timing of the deal.

internal memo for kafof-tadup: Headcount on the Juleth team goes from 44 to 91 by the end of May. Gross margin on Juleth came in at 20 percent against a plan of 64 percent.

Subject: Handover — intermittent DNS failures on the reporting cluster

Hi, welcome aboard. Quick context before I roll off: the Bramleigh reporting cluster intermittently fails hostname resolution for the primary node, roughly twice a week, usually after the nightly failover test. We suspect stale records in the internal resolver cache; flushing it clears the symptom. Until networking ships a permanent fix, we bypass DNS entirely for this service and connect by address directly, using the string below.

primary connection of kagef-yagug = redis://druath_svc:vN@db-e0f5.ordinsys.internal:5432/olidor

**First-day checklist — night-shift support starter**

☐ Confirm the new starter's badge is active for overnight hours at Quarrell House before their first shift — daytime-only badges are the classic day-one snag. Walk them to the south stairwell entrance, since the main doors lock at 21:00, and show them the intercom in case their badge fails. They'll also need the stairwell keypad code, which is below.

door code, bafog-kawip: bdg-HQ-8